नरकयातनावर्णनम् / Description of Hell-Torments for Specific Transgressions
तेषां शिश्नं सवृषणं चूर्ण्यते लोहमुद्गरैः । सूचीभिरग्निवर्णाभिस्कथा त्वापूर्य्यते पुनः
teṣāṃ śiśnaṃ savṛṣaṇaṃ cūrṇyate lohamudgaraiḥ | sūcībhiragnivarṇābhiskathā tvāpūryyate punaḥ
அவர்களின் பிறப்புறுப்புகள் விந்தணுக்களுடன் சேர்த்து இரும்பு முட்களால் நசுக்கப்படுகின்றன; மீண்டும் நெருப்பைப் போன்ற எரியும் ஊசிகளால் அவை துளைக்கப்பட்டு நிரப்பப்படுகின்றன।

It presents a stark karmic warning: misuse of sensual power and adharma bind the paśu (individual soul) more tightly in pāśa (bondage), whereas self-restraint and devotion to Pati (Shiva) support purification and liberation.
By contrasting bodily obsession with the higher aim of worship, it indirectly redirects the seeker from sense-driven identity to Saguna Shiva worship (Linga as a focus of devotion) that disciplines desire and turns the mind toward grace and inner purity.
A practical takeaway is sense-restraint with daily Shiva-upasana—japa of the Panchakshara (Om Namaḥ Śivāya), wearing Rudraksha, and applying Tripundra (bhasma) as reminders of vairagya and ethical conduct.
